About this venue

Escaperoom Stein was a hobbyist escape room with one room, Een Eenzame Wees, housed in the Crea Dance building on Havenstraat. The story takes place in the fictional village of Veenakker: the De Graaf family perished in a fire at their remote country house, only son Christoph survived, and players have an hour to uncover what really happened to him (16+). The room combined classical locks and codes with homemade puzzles featuring electrical components. Visitors praised the helpful hosts and the price for larger groups, but complained that it felt like a 'bare basement' with little thematic decoration and poor sound โ€” the tragic story lived in the intro text, not in the room (6.9 average). The location has since closed; there was no formal announcement, but there has been no activity since around 2019.
